Disabling a Promotion

Disable a Promotion in the Promotion List to take it offline.

About this task

Many Promotions are seasonal. When they are no longer applicable, instead of deleting them you can disable them so that you can reuse them at a later date. Disabling a Promotion keeps it in the system but prevents it from being returned in a query.

You can also disable a Promotion that is invalid until you have fixed the problems.

Procedure

  1. In the slide out navigation pane, select Targeting.

    The Targeting Dashboard appears.

  2. In the Source drop-down menu:
    1. Select a environment for which you want to manage Promotions.
      For example, you will typically have a "Staging" environment and a "Live" environment:
      • Staging is an environment that is available only to internal users and is where you develop and test targeting functionality and new promotional content. On this environment, you can use Experience Manager for inline editing and testing.
      • Live is your external, public-facing environment where visitors can access your production content.
    2. Click the Promotions tab to view the list of Promotions available for the environment.
    A list of Promotions for which you have Manage Promotions rights is displayed.
  3. Go to the Promotion you want to disable and click Disable in the actions menu in the right-hand corner:

Results

The Promotion is set to disabled.

What to do next

A copy of the Promotion may exist in more than one Promotion List, therefore repeat the process to disable the Promotion on others systems.
